Question 933267: if sum of two consecutive whole numbers are 61,what are the larger number?\

x = first consecutive whole number
x + 1 = second consecutive whole number
x + x + 1 = 61 {the sum of the two consecutive whole numbers is 61}
2x + 1 = 61 {combined like terms}
2x = 60 {subtracted 1 from each side}
x = 30 {divided each side by 2}
x + 1 = 31 {substituted 30, in for x, into x + 1}
30 and 31 are the two consecutive whole numbers
